A script to mount a host directory into a running Docker container

#!/bin/bash | |
# A script for mounting a host directory into a running Docker container | |
if [ "$#" -ne 3 ]; then | |
echo "Usage: $0 <container> <host path> <target path>" | |
exit 1 | |
fi | |
CONTAINER=$1 | |
SOURCE_DIR=$2 | |
DEST_DIR=$3 | |
REMOUNTS_DIR=/remounts | |
# Get the PID of the container into which we will mount | |
CONTAINER_PID=$(docker inspect --format {{.State.Pid}} $CONTAINER) | |
ENTER_ARGS="--target $CONTAINER_PID --mount --uts --ipc --net --pid --" | |
# Get the canonical location of the source | |
REAL_SOURCE=$(readlink -f $SOURCE_DIR) | |
# Find the device on which it resides, and where it is mounted | |
read SOURCE_DEV HOST_MOUNT_POINT <<< $(df --output=source,target $REAL_SOURCE | sed -e 1d) | |
MOUNT_TAIL=${REAL_SOURCE#*$HOST_MOUNT_POINT} | |
# Find the device major and minor numbers | |
read DEV_MAJOR DEV_MINOR <<< $(lsblk -n -o "MAJ:MIN" $SOURCE_DEV | tr ":" " ") | |
# Make the device if it doesn't already exist | |
nsenter $ENTER_ARGS test -b $SOURCE_DEV || n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mknod --mode 0600 $SOURCE_DEV b $DEV_MAJOR $DEV_MINOR | |
# Make sure we have somewhere to mount things and make a mountpoint | |
nsenter $ENTER_ARGS test -d $REMOUNTS_DIR || n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mkdir $REMOUNTS_DIR | |
DEST_MOUNT_PATH=$(n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mktemp --directory --tmpdir=$REMOUNTS_DIR) | |
# Mount the actual device | |
n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mount $SOURCE_DEV $DEST_MOUNT_PATH | |
# Bind-mount the requested path to the desired location | |
nsenter $ENTER_ARGS test -d $DEST_DIR || n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mkdir $DEST_DIR | |
nsenter $ENTER_ARGS mount --bind $DEST_MOUNT_PATH$MOUNT_TAIL $DEST_DIR |
